If your GE dishwasher is pouring water on your kitchen floor, you most likely need it!

I'm sure this silicone-like flex shell will absorb a lot of noise and keep our more expensive 8 year old GE Profile dishwasher running smoothly and quietly. But I'd trade a little rumble for something more chemical resistant. The old multi-port mud shoe became soft, sticky, and eventually died off completely. I stuck my finger right in and lay on the floor trying to figure out where the leak was coming from. Glad there is a case. The problem arose when I discovered that one of the pumps also had a similar silicone nose seal that had rotted and was NOT available as a separate component. I ended up making my own using rubber O-rings and zip ties to hold them in place. It's crazy that you have to do this. If I live a few more years without a car, the cost and time will pay off. I also had to fix the lever (the steel stiffener was separating from the plastic) so the unit entered the mortal cycle!
